SUN Classique online radio
SUN Classique is an exceptional online radio station that takes listeners on a captivating journey through the world of classical music. Known for its rich repertoire of classical masterpieces, this online radio station is a haven for classical music enthusiasts.
With its sleek and user-friendly website interface, SUN Classique allows listeners to easily navigate through its extensive library of classical compositions. From the timeless symphonies of Mozart and Beethoven to the enchanting operas of Verdi and Puccini, this radio station offers an immersive experience that captures the essence of classical music.
Listeners can indulge in the breathtaking sounds of violin concertos, piano sonatas, and choral arrangements as they explore the different eras of classical music. Whether it's the opulence of the Baroque period or the passion of the Romantic era, SUN Classique presents each musical epoch with elegance and precision.
In addition to its curated playlists, SUN Classique also features live broadcasts of concerts, recitals, and opera performances, allowing listeners to experience the magic of classical music in real-time. The station's dedication to showcasing both established artists and up-and-coming talents further enriches the listening experience, making it a platform to discover new interpretations of classical works.
SUN Classique not only entertains but also educates its audience through insightful commentary, interviews with music experts, and in-depth analysis of composers and their works. This radio station fosters a deep appreciation for classical music by providing context and understanding, making it accessible to both seasoned aficionados and those new to the genre.
With its commitment to excellence and passion for classical music, SUN Classique sets itself apart as a premier online radio station. Whether you're seeking solace in the harmonious melodies of Bach or looking to expand your musical horizons, SUN Classique is the perfect destination for all classical music enthusiasts.
